Introduction

The cold plunge is gaining popularity in wellness and fitness circles, recognized for its numerous health benefits. This practice involves immersing the body in cold water, which can enhance recovery, reduce inflammation, and invigorate the senses. Many athletes and health enthusiasts integrate cold plunges into their routines to promote better circulation and mental clarity.

Here are some key benefits of incorporating a cold plunge into your wellness routine:
  • Improved Recovery: Cold plunges can help reduce muscle soreness after intense workouts.
  • Enhanced Mood: The shock of cold water can trigger the release of endorphins, improving your mood.
  • Increased Circulation: Cold exposure can stimulate blood flow, promoting better overall health.
  • Boosted Immune System: Regular cold exposure may strengthen your immune response.
  • Stress Relief: Cold plunges can be a great way to reduce stress and anxiety levels.

Whether you are an athlete looking to improve your performance or someone seeking a refreshing way to start the day, a cold plunge can be a beneficial addition to your routine. It's important to approach cold plunges safely, especially if you are new to the practice. Start with shorter durations and gradually increase your exposure to avoid shock to your system.
